Music Educator and Mentor.

Renea Duelm is a classically trained pianist who has studied piano since the age of 6 years old. Since that time, Renea has been involved in various performances, competitions, and music ensembles, including church music. As a teenager, Renea started giving piano lessons, and felt a such a strong connection to the individuals she taught and the music that was shared.  This experience sparked the desire to pursue teaching.  She went on to study piano performance with an emphases on pedagogy at the James Madison University School of Music. While composers of the romantic period such as Chopin, Schubert, and Brahms are among her favorites, music from different styles and periods are used in lessons and input from students is strongly encouraged.  To reinforce the student's understanding of the music they play, theory and technique are an important aspect of studying in her studio.  Her goal is to instill both the enjoyment and discipline of music as a life-long enrichment, in a warm and encouraging environment.
